Recognizing this age-old desire, British retail giant Marks & Spencer has introduced an innovative solution to the market: the “Secret Support Trunks.” These form-fitting boxer trunks promise wearers a “2-inch lift,” addressing what has long been a quiet concern for many men. With clever engineering that includes an internal pouch designed specifically to provide enhanced support and a discreet lift, these undergarments represent a modern solution to an ancient preoccupation. Unlike previous attempts at enhancement that might have involved discomfort or even risk, these trunks offer a simple, non-invasive option for men seeking to feel more confident in their appearance.
The craftsmanship behind these confidence-boosting boxers speaks to the thought put into their design. Constructed from soft, malleable modal cotton that provides both comfort and flexibility, the trunks feature an elastic, monogrammed waistband that ensures a snug fit without sacrificing comfort. Mitch Hughes, Marks & Spencer’s director of menswear, emphasized that the clever design aims to help men “feel their most confident.” Priced at approximately $37 per pair, these undergarments represent a premium offering in the men’s underwear market. The launch campaign cleverly utilized social media influencers Tom Sheard and Stanley Dru, who showcased the products on their Instagram platforms, reaching a demographic that might traditionally shy away from discussing such matters. Dru’s endorsement particularly captured the essence of the product’s appeal: “Size isn’t everything, but confidence is,” he stated, describing the boxers as “GENIUS” and highlighting their unique selling proposition of providing a “shaping BOOOST.”

Consumer response to the Secret Support Trunks has been varied, reflecting the subjective nature of undergarment comfort and effectiveness. On the Marks & Spencer website, the product currently holds a moderate 3.5 out of 5 stars rating. Some customers have expressed satisfaction with their purchase, with one noting that the trunks felt “very good” during initial wear, providing “a good supportive fit” while remaining “light and airy.” However, not all feedback has been positive. Another shopper awarded just one star, describing the product as “disappointing” and claiming it “requires constant readjustment,” ultimately advising others seeking support to “try elsewhere.” This mixed reception is perhaps unsurprising for a product addressing such a personal need, where fit, comfort, and effectiveness are highly individualized concerns. Despite these varied reviews on the official retail platform, the social media response seems more enthusiastic, with followers of influencers Dru and Sheard filling their comment sections with praise for the “genius” innovation.
